Pros

The organization demonstrates a forward-thinking and experimental approach underpinned by a robust culture that encourages autonomy and a focus on service. These principles are inherently positive and are designed to maximize individual potential.

Cons

While the leadership team frequently highlights their dedication to a "self-management" framework, purportedly eliminating traditional hierarchies, the reality within the organization often contradicts this narrative. The environment is rife with individuals primarily focused on climbing the corporate ladder and engaging in office politics, skillfully masking their true intentions with terminology borrowed from the self-management lexicon, mainly inspired by the book "Reinventing Organizations." Unfortunately, operational dynamics diverge significantly from the proclaimed values, undermining trust and creating a disconnect between stated principles and daily experiences.

Pros

Relatively easy on-boarding process and very attentive initially

Cons

The staff at Raise is hard to reach once you are placed with a client. I had some real concerns and needed to talk to my recruiter once I was placed at the client. She never returned my phone calls and her email always bounced back. When I managed to get someone on the phone by calling their main number, I was told she was out of the office but they could not tell me when she would return. I expressed some concerns about my assignment and I was told that the Account Manager at Raise would call me back. I never heard from anyone. I have now resigned
